Union wins court fight with British Airways on strikes

The union representing British Airways cabin crews has won an appeal against a legal block on its planned strikes.
Thursday's decision by the Court of Appeal means the Unite union can stage a lengthy walkout in the coming weeks, disrupting travel during a busy vacation period. Unite had planned to begin the strikes last Tuesday, but a last-minute ruling by the High Court deemed the walkouts were unlawful because of a technical error in the union's ballot of members. (AP)
